The truck does have the factoy CD changer. I used the 6 pin and 3 pin connectors from it. I realized this morning that I should have used the DSP adapter which I installed. My original read of the instructions had me thinking that since I had the six pin plug on the CD changer that I didn't need to use the adapter (wrong... as I did in fact have the coax connection to the amp).

Now I am able to hear the music, but I can't seem to control the song selection. The ipod does charge and I can advance within a song by selecting the manual mode of tuning but I can't select between songs. Also not getting any sort of text titles either.

At this point the device is essentially an auxiliary input and not a controller.

We'll need to perform a full reinitialization. Perform the following steps:

1. Disconnect iPod from cable
2. Remove battery cables (located under spare tire), negative first
3. Touch battery cable terminals together (away from battery) for +5 seconds, a small spark is normal as this is stored power draining from the system.
4. Allow cables to remain disconnected for about 5-7 minutes
5. Reconnect battery cables onto battery, negative last.
6. Reboot iPod by pressing on MENU and CENTER buttons for +5 seconds and then reconnecting to the DICE cable after the reboot process is completed.
